Data are presented as . The age data were compared by analysis of variance (ANOVA). Sex data were compared by Pearson chi-squared test. Clinical severity score and plasma DNA data were compared by analysis of covariance (ANCOVA) after controlling for age and sex with Bonferroni correction. value represented the comparison amounts of the PDN, PD-MCI, and PDD patients and the normal control group. Significant differences among groups; ¶Significant differences between NC and PDD; &Significant differences between PDN and PDD; †Significant differences between PD-MCI and PDD.
